Hallo!
ich schreibe grade an einem Kundenbackroom und komme beim Login nicht weiter.
Obwohl ich die richtigen Daten eingebe, kann ich mich nicht einloggen.
Ich habe schon alles durchprobiert aber nichts klappt und nun hoffe ich, dass ihr mir weiterhelfen könnt.
Hier mal etwas Code:
Crypt.do - Zuständig für das Holen der Daten aus der DB und fürs Vergleichen Eingabe<->DB
das lief ohne Probleme, bis folgenden Code in die framework.do eingefügt habe:
ich denke mal, dass hier irgendwo der Fehler sein muss.
Könnte es mit mod_rewrite zusammenhängen? Damit habe ich die dateien etwas geändert.
Vielen Dank!
ich schreibe grade an einem Kundenbackroom und komme beim Login nicht weiter.
Obwohl ich die richtigen Daten eingebe, kann ich mich nicht einloggen.
Ich habe schon alles durchprobiert aber nichts klappt und nun hoffe ich, dass ihr mir weiterhelfen könnt.
Hier mal etwas Code:
Crypt.do - Zuständig für das Holen der Daten aus der DB und fürs Vergleichen Eingabe<->DB
PHP:
<?php
include("_includes/dbconnect.php");
// USERDATEN AUS DB HOLEN
$uabfrage = "SELECT id,username,pass,vorname,name FROM stammdaten WHERE username = '$_POST[username]' AND pass = '$_POST[pass]'";
$uausgabe = mysql_query($uabfrage);
$unum = mysql_numrows($uausgabe);
if ($unum > 0) {while ($row = mysql_fetch_object($uausgabe)){
$a_db = $row->username;
$b_db = $row->pass;
$vorname = $row->vorname;
$name = $row->name;
$id = $row->id;
}}
else // SOLLTEN KEINE DATEN DA SEIN, IST USER UNBEKANNT
{
$keinedaten = 1;
}
if($keinedaten != "1"){
$_SESSION["user_id"] = $id;
$_SESSION["user_bname"] = $a_db;
$_SESSION["user_nachname"] = $name;
$_SESSION["user_vorname"] = $vorname;
$_SESSION["user_pass"] = $b_db;
header ("Location: framework.do");
}
else { header("Location: start.do-1"); }
?>
das lief ohne Probleme, bis folgenden Code in die framework.do eingefügt habe:
PHP:
<?php
ob_start();
session_start();
if (!isset ($_SESSION["user_id"]))
{
header ("Location: start.do-1");
}
//ob_end_flush();
?>
Könnte es mit mod_rewrite zusammenhängen? Damit habe ich die dateien etwas geändert.
Vielen Dank!